Re: Switchback! you need rear axle pegs and you start from sitting in the bars , then it's easy .... |
Re: Switchback! i just reread your first post , you dont need axle pegs just to ride around like that but for wheelies it makes it alot easier but definitely sit on your bars either way |

Re: Switchback! for just riding around put the 50 in second gear so it's not as torquey and sit on the bars , cover the front brake and just go slow |
